Course Details
• Introduction to RCA Investigation Techniques: Fundamentals of Root Cause Analysis (RCA), understanding the importance of RCA in connected systems, and the benefits of RCA investigation techniques. • Connected Systems Overview: Understanding connected systems, their components, and the role of RCA investigation techniques in maintaining system stability. • Data Collection Techniques: Techniques for gathering and analyzing data in connected systems, including monitoring, logging, and data mining. • RCA Tools and Techniques: Introduction to various RCA tools and techniques, such as Fishbone diagrams, 5 Whys, and Fault Tree Analysis. • Cause-and-Effect Analysis: Understanding cause-and-effect relationships in connected systems, and how to identify and address root causes. • Preventive and Corrective Actions: Strategies for implementing preventive and corrective actions, and the importance of monitoring and evaluating their effectiveness. • RCA Case Studies: Analysis of real-world RCA cases in connected systems, and the lessons learned from each case. • Continuous Improvement in RCA: The role of RCA in continuous improvement efforts, and the benefits of a culture of continuous improvement in connected systems.
